Can anyone help with a problem I have with my new XXL. My new TT XXL came with European maps so I decided to use the LMG, but when I down loaded the new maps it came up that they were to big for my unit, and gave me the option to choose which area of Europe I would like to install, it also said I could swap and change areas as I felt fit, but it didn't tell me how. So I have loaded western Europe and left out Sweden and Finland etc. So if I decide to change maps I'm guessing it would have to remove some were else in order to fit it on. If this is correct can some one explain how.
Thanks.

You'd go to Home....Manage My Device.... Device tab ..... Maps ..... and you'll see a 'Change Zone' link. That's what you want.

Also... you can download all the zones, so they are ready on your PC or laptop in case you ever need to switch maps when you can't access the internet.

When you choose a new map zone (or any map for that matter) it's always saved to your PC before it is copied onto the TomTom, so the process is just the same as you'd do normally.

There are a couple of TT help files that go some way to explaining map zones and where they are stored (although it doesn't actually mention that they all end up on your PC at once)
